the difference between PP and VC
Jun 15, 2010,11:31 AM
I think that VC puts a Geneva Seal cert in with their pieces because not all of their watches carry a Geneva Seal. All mechanical Pateks were shipping with the Geneva Seal (at least until the transition to the PP Seal last year) so it was not a feature worth highlighting like in VC's case. It would be like VC putting a cert for having a winding crown on their watches (just kidding).
